Subj: Raid of Vengeance on the Glatoph
Battlerager Hussf of Trauntor, with his weapons ‘Vindicator’ and ‘Tenderizer’ protruding from his harness, was seen today hammering in a notice at the North, East, South and West Gats of Icemule Trace.

A Call To Arms!

I, Hussf of Trauntor, offer a call to any brave souls who dare take part in a Final Raid against my mortal enemies and those who would oppose the West who dwell on the Glatoph. Twenty years ago and much earlier in my training, I was ambushed on my way to the newly discovered Icemule Trace. Frost Giants and Arctic Titans took an arm, a leg and left me for dead. Only my trustworthy Vindicator lay with me in my deeply frozen state.

We must root out their lairs on the Glatoph and not let a single one survive. No longer will they challenge Wehnimer’s Landing or Icemule Trace. All who are ready, willing and able to meet the dangers are implored to fight on this crew. I hope that we will bond in battle and begin an alliance with a ferocious reputation.

I hope to engage as soon as possible but perhaps we shall grow our numbers in the next couple days, feel out our enemies and gain further intelligence. The time has come. The honorable and brave of the West shall prevail! Contact me in Wehnimer’s Landing or Icemule Trace immediately to join this crew.

-Hussf of Trauntor

A couple of young urchins scurry to post flyers that are obvious duplications on all town gates

To the people of Mayor Lylia, Wehnimer’s Landing and the honorable, intelligent beings of its surrounds:

I accept full responsibility for triggering the retaliation of the wretched beings on the Glatoph onto Wehnimer’s Landing two evenings ago. By my best accounts, this event caused the deaths of at least forty brave souls. I trust that Lorminstra sent these honorable spirits back to their hosts to resume their lives in respective normality. That being said, we must not be deterred. The curse of the Glatoph will continue to threaten all people who travel to and fro Wehnimer’s and Icemule unless stopped once and for all. I ask the town of Wehnimer’s Landing and its Allies to raise its guard while courageous fieldpersons continue to raid the wretched hive of Frost at its source.

I will form with the bravest, this evening of Day of The Huntress, on the near witching hour of Midnight as the sound of bells strike Elven ears, at the North Gate. We will obtain discreet mission orders and formulate both defensive and frontline plans.

Thank you in solidarity,
Hussf of Trauntor

Flashback to two hours previously in Thrak’s Inn, Trophy Room, Wehnimer’s Landing

Hussf sits at the table, a half-consumed tall glass of amber ale, writing a letter with the look of purpose.

To Mayor Tawariell,

I am Hussf of Trauntor and citizen of your neighboring town Wehnimer’s Landing. I bring a brief battle report from late yesterday evening, Day of the Huntress. A very sizable battalion led by myself and later, Lord Chamorr, engaged with mainly powerful Frost Giant and Ice Elemental scum. Though my party was almost completely wiped out, we managed to regroup within your town’s Center and were victorious in our second and final round. We drove them off but they indicated that they would be return. I fear that my raids on the Glatoph have roused the attention of the Giants, Titans and all of their allies also on the Trail between our two great and noble towns.

I request we meet at your earlier convenience to confer on what to do next. My intention is to destroy and melt them all, but I must consider the consequences to both our towns. I look forward to meeting with you at our earliest convenience.

-Hussf

Tawariell wanders into her cabin, eager to take a break from the tediousness of cobbling. She wipes her chalk-smeared hands on her apron and undoes the bow, hanging the garment on nearby peg. Seemingly as soon as she’s done this, ready to be settled, Cellera hands her a stack of envelopes. The half-Sylvan gazes heavenwards and rubs her temple a moment but submits to business and plops into a plush brown suede armchair, thumbing through the letters. Most she ignores- inconsequential matters that could be handled later. She comes across Hussf’s letter and opens it, reading carefully.
Folding the letter, Tawariell moves to the table where she sits again and picks up her quill. She selects a sheet of crisp ivory parchment and begins to write in careful script, sharp black ink contrasting the white of the paper…

To Hussf of Trauntor,

Though I was only recently made aware of the Glatoph’s creatures making themselves more intimately known to the people of Wehnimer’s Landing, we are all too familiar here in Icemule with the frozen inhabitants between our two towns and the surrounding lands. I look forward to meeting with you to discuss your endeavors and the situation at hand. Would this coming Feastday at eight o’clock as the elves tell time be suitable to you?

– Tawariell Andrenae, Mayor of Icemule Trace

She fans the parchment, giving the ink a chance to dry and puts her quill back in its holder. The missive is folded and put into a cream-hued envelope and sealed with silvery wax bearing the stamp of an unfurling iceblossom. Tawariell hands the letter to Cellera and nods slowly, “This one is to be delivered quickly, as I’ve delayed response since this whole mess with Ta’Vaalor.” Cellera nods understandingly and enswathes herself in her cloak, folding it around her before heading out the door to find Hussf.
